The MCP16502 is an optimally integrated PMIC compatible with Microchip's eMPUs (Embedded Microprocessor Units), requiring Dynamic Voltage Scaling (DVS) with the use of High-Performance mode (HPM). It is compatible with SAMA5DX and SAM9X6 MPUs, which are supported by dedicated device variants that optimize the solution BOM.
The MCP16502 integrates four DC-DC Buck regulators and two auxiliary LDOs, and provides a comprehensive interface to the MPU, which includes an interrupt flag and a 1 MHz I2C interface. All Buck channels can support loads up to 1A and are 100% duty cycle-capable. Two 300 mA LDOs are provided such that sensitive analog loads can be supported. The DDR memory voltage (Buck2 output) is selectable by means of a 3-state input pin. The voltage selection set allows easy migration across different generations of memory. The default power channel sequencing is built-in according to the requirements of the MPU. A dedicated pin (LPM) facilitates the transition to Low-Power modes and the implementation of Backup mode with DDR in self-refresh (Hibernate mode). The MCP16502 features a low no-load operational quiescent current and draws less than 10 μA in full shutdown. Active discharge resistors are provided on each output. All Buck channels support safe start-up into pre-biased outputs.
The MCP16502 is available in a 32-pin 5 mm x 5 mm VQFN package with an operating junction temperature range from -40°C to +125°C. MCP16502 is also available as AEC-Q100 qualified variant.

The ATSAMA5D27-WLSOM1-EK1 is ideal for evaluating and prototyping with the SAMA5D27-WLSOM1, Wireless System On Module (SOM) and the SAMA5D27C-LD2G, LPDDR2 System In Package (SIP).
The Evaluation Kit is made up of a baseboard, an ATSAMA5D27-WLSOM1 SOM soldered on the baseboard and an ATSAMA5D27C-LD2G SIP soldered on the SOM.

The ATSAMA5D27-SOM1-EK1 is a fast prototyping and evaluation platform for the SAMA5D2 based System in Packages (SiPs) and the SAMA5D27-SOM1 (SAMA5D27 System On Module). The kit comprises a baseboard with a soldered ATSAMA5D27-SOM1 module. The module features an ATSAMA5D27C-D1G-CU SIP embedding a 1-Gbit (128 MB) DDR2 DRAM.
